Leveling Alts in Style

One essential tip for leveling an alt is to embrace professions that will enhance your journey. Engineering, in particular, stands out as an excellent choice. If you’re planning to go engineering, do it at level 65 rather than waiting until level 80. This early investment allows you to craft fun gadgets like rocket boots, bags of grenades, and powerful trinkets that can make the final 15 levels of leveling feel more exciting.

Phase 3: The Perfect Catch-Up Phase

Phase 3 in WOTLK Classic is a game-changer. It’s the sweet spot for players who want to gear up an alt quickly or re-roll entirely in preparation for ICC. Here’s why:

Abundance of Crafting Gear: Before even stepping into a raid, you can acquire a wealth of crafting gear for your alt. Whether you need cloth, leather, or plate, you can get your hands on items like Cowl of the White Dawn, Savior's Slippers, Merlin's Robes, and Bejeweled Wizard Braces.

Tier 9 Crafted Gear: Phase 3 brings crafted gear with Tier 9 quality, providing additional options for your character. You can get geared up faster with items like Asimov's Strap, Ham Wraps of Resonance, and Leggings of Lost Love.

BoE Gear: The abundance of Bind-on-Equip (BoE) gear from raids, especially from Naxxramas and Ulduar, makes gearing up your alt easier. You can get decent gear without having to wait for a raid drop or spending excessive gold.

BoE Weapons: The game offers various BoE weapons that are affordable and excellent for alts. Items like Titansteel Guardian and Faces of Doom can quickly bolster your character's arsenal.

Professions: Leverage your character's professions to gain a head start. For instance, engineering can provide you with powerful gadgets, while blacksmithing can create starter weapons.

Normal 5-Man Heroics: By running normal 5-man heroics, you can obtain 200-item level gear easily, and even 5-man heroic gear empowers your character, offering valuable items like Banner of Victory.

Potential for Heroic+ Runs: In Phase 3, there's speculation about heroic+ runs or empowered runes, which can further enhance your character's gear from 5-man heroics.

Naxxramas 10-Man: Even Naxxramas 10-man raids in Phase 3 offer accessible two-handed weapons and other valuable gear, making gearing up your alt a breeze.
